Exodus 8 — Context
And the LORD said unto Moses, Rise up early in the morning, and stand before Pharaoh; lo, he cometh forth to the water; and say unto him, Thus saith the LORD, Let my people go, that they may serve me.
21Else, if thou wilt not let my people go, behold, I will send swarms {of flies} upon thee, and upon thy servants, and upon thy people, and into thy houses: and the houses of the Egyptians shall be full of swarms {of flies}, and also the ground whereon they {are}. {swarms...: or, a mixture of noisome beasts, etc}
22And I will sever in that day the land of Goshen, in which my people dwell, that no swarms {of flies} shall be there; to the end thou mayest know that I {am} the LORD in the midst of the earth.
23And I will put a division between my people and thy people: to morrow shall this sign be. {a division: Heb. a redemption} {to morrow: or, by to morrow}
24And the LORD did so; and there came a grievous swarm {of flies} into the house of Pharaoh, and {into} his servants' houses, and into all the land of Egypt: the land was corrupted by reason of the swarm {of flies}. {corrupted: or, destroyed}
